jpmschweitzerandClaude Opus 4.6 2189b00c6f fix(client): move fog blur to CPU pipeline, fix GL compat bilinear on RGBA8
Replaces GPU 7×7/5×5 Gaussian blur (98 texture reads/px) with CPU-side
Gaussian blur (sigma 2.0) + 4× bilinear upscale + RGBA8 convert in
fog_state.gd. GL compatibility mode doesn't bilinear-filter R8 textures;
RGBA8 at 4× resolution resolves this. Squared exp_fade at the
explored/unexplored boundary keeps fog opaque near tile content edges,
fixing the staircase artifact. Shader now does 2 texture reads per pixel.

jpmschweitzerandClaude Opus 4.6 8ac904fe69 fix(client): remove return statements from fog fragment shader
Godot 4.6 OpenGL3 compatibility mode does not support 'return' in
fragment(). The early returns on lines 68 and 82 caused silent shader
compilation failure, making the fog overlay render as a no-op — the
root cause of the Sprint 22 fog regression.

Restructured to if/else-if/else chain preserving identical logic.

jpmschweitzerandClaude Opus 4.6 df1d9c8990 fix(assets): add Gaussian blur to fog visibility for soft cone edge
The visibility texture has binary per-tile values (0/180/255) — bilinear
filtering alone only smooths ~1 tile, producing hard stair-stepped edges
at the LOS boundary instead of the 6-8 sim tile gradient D-059 specifies.

Add sample_visibility() with 7x7 Gaussian kernel (sigma 2.0) that
spreads the LOS boundary into a 3-4 tile radius gradient. Lower
PERIPHERAL_LOW from 0.55 to 0.08 so gradient tiles enter the peripheral
fog branch. Fix Layer 1/2 alpha discontinuity at CLEAR_THRESHOLD.
Guard against gradient bleed into unexplored tiles.
